At its heart, calorie restriction is elegantly simple: to lose weight, you need to consume fewer calories than your body burns. This creates a "calorie deficit," forcing your body to tap into stored fat for energy. 1. The Golden Equation: Calories In vs. Calories Out for Dubai Life

Understanding the fundamental principle of calorie deficit UAE is your first powerful step. Every bite of that delicious shawarma, every sip of karak tea, every luxurious dessert at a brunch – it all contributes to your "calories in." Your "calories out" are what your body burns through daily activities, exercise, and even just existing. To lose weight, you need to consistently consume less than you expend. This isn't about starvation; it's about creating a manageable gap. Imagine aiming for a deficit of 500 calories per day; over a week, that’s 3,500 calories, roughly equivalent to one pound of fat loss. This consistent, gentle approach is far more sustainable than drastic measures, especially in a city like Dubai where food is a central part of culture.

2. Decoding Your Daily Calorie Needs: A Personalized Approach

Before you start cutting, you need to know your baseline. Your Basal Metabolic Rate (BMR) is the number of calories your body needs to perform basic functions at rest. Add to that the calories you burn through daily activities and exercise, and you get your Total Daily Energy Expenditure (TDEE). There are many online calculators (search for "TDEE calculator Dubai") that can give you a good estimate. Remember, this is a starting point. Factors like age, gender, activity level, and even the intense Dubai heat can influence your metabolism. The key is to find your personalized calorie target for effective weight loss calories management.

3. The Power of Food Logging: Your Secret Weapon in the UAE

This might sound tedious, but it's incredibly effective. For a few days, meticulously track everything you eat and drink. Apps like MyFitnessPal or LoseIt! are widely used and have extensive databases, often including local dishes. You’ll be amazed at how quickly you identify hidden calorie culprits – perhaps that extra spoonful of sugar in your coffee, or the generous portion of hummus. This awareness is crucial for creating a sustainable calorie restriction Dubai plan. It's not about judgment; it's about gaining control and understanding your habits.

4. Smart Swaps: Navigating the UAE's Culinary Delights Wisely

Dubai is a food paradise, and you don't have to miss out! The trick is smart substitutions. Instead of a large portion of mandi, opt for a smaller serving with extra salad. Choose grilled over fried whenever possible. Swap sugary juices for water or unsweetened iced tea. Enjoy fresh fruits like mangoes and dates in moderation instead of heavy desserts. Many restaurants in Dubai are increasingly offering healthier options and nutritional information; don't hesitate to ask! This mindful approach allows you to enjoy the rich culinary tapestry of the UAE without derailing your weight loss goals.

5. Portion Control: The Art of Eating Just Enough

In a culture where hospitality often means generous servings, mastering portion control is paramount. Use smaller plates. When eating out, consider sharing an appetizer or taking half your main course home. Be mindful of traditional dishes that can be calorie-dense – enjoy them, but in smaller quantities. Learning to recognize true hunger versus emotional eating or simply eating because food is available is a powerful skill for sustainable calorie deficit UAE.

6. Hydration is Key: Beat the Heat, Boost Your Metabolism

Especially in the UAE's climate, staying well-hydrated is crucial for overall health and weight management. Often, what we perceive as hunger is actually thirst. Drinking plenty of water throughout the day can help you feel fuller, reduce cravings, and support your metabolism. Keep a reusable water bottle handy, and make it a habit to sip water before each meal. It's a simple yet incredibly effective strategy for enhancing your calorie restriction Dubai efforts.
